Three films by Richard von Sturmer, The Search for Otto (1985), Aquavera (1989) and 26 Tanka Films (2007).
As an artist, Richard von Sturmer pays heed to Andre Breton’s tenet of making the ordinary magical and the magical ordinary. As he puts it: “you can get a lot of mileage out of a toaster or a toothbrush”.
Over the last thirty years Richard has published several books of poetry and prose as well as making a number of films. Through his own independent experimentation with poetry-prose he found an affinity with Japanese literature such as haiku, tanka and haibun, an affinity that is also strongly expressed in his film work. Combining and juxtaposing text and images, Richard’s films explore a world that is and is not what it seems.
